Possible answer:
To celebrate the Dragon Boat Festival, we Chinese often hold dragon boat racing and eat rice dumplings. It's said that in the first place people in the Warring States Period threw rice dumplings into the river to feed the fish so they would not eat the body of their poet hero Qu Yuan, who committed suicide by drowning himself in Miluo River on the fifth day of the fifth lunar month. And people started dragon boat racing to scare the fish off.
